diff options
author | Ryan Mansfield <rmansfield@qnx.com> | 2012-07-27 18:17:00 +0000 |
---|---|---|
committer | Dodji Seketeli <dodji@gcc.gnu.org> | 2012-07-27 20:17:00 +0200 |
commit | ccbc132f872fbe614066238abd97301248f3d5f8 (patch) | |
tree | 79a3b18298614ad7e6487643eb4a712b54b4fda9 /gcc/gcc.c | |
parent | ebe0dd380206cd6fbc294ed254b2571441844d16 (diff) | |
download | gcc-ccbc132f872fbe614066238abd97301248f3d5f8.zip gcc-ccbc132f872fbe614066238abd97301248f3d5f8.tar.gz gcc-ccbc132f872fbe614066238abd97301248f3d5f8.tar.bz2 |
Invoke GCC_DRIVER_HOST_INITIALIZATION after diagnostic_initialize
* gcc.c (main): Move GCC_DRIVER_HOST_INITIALIZATION after
diagnostic_initialize.
From-SVN: r189918
Diffstat (limited to 'gcc/gcc.c')
-rw-r--r-- | gcc/gcc.c | 11 |
1 files changed, 6 insertions, 5 deletions
@@ -6189,17 +6189,18 @@ main (int argc, char **argv) CL_DRIVER, &decoded_options, &decoded_options_count); -#ifdef GCC_DRIVER_HOST_INITIALIZATION - /* Perform host dependent initialization when needed. */ - GCC_DRIVER_HOST_INITIALIZATION; -#endif - /* Unlock the stdio streams. */ unlock_std_streams (); gcc_init_libintl (); diagnostic_initialize (global_dc, 0); + +#ifdef GCC_DRIVER_HOST_INITIALIZATION + /* Perform host dependent initialization when needed. */ + GCC_DRIVER_HOST_INITIALIZATION; +#endif + if (atexit (delete_temp_files) != 0) fatal_error ("atexit failed"); |